What are Irrigation Valve Keys?
For those who may be unfamiliar, irrigation valve keys are small, handheld tools used to control and maintain the flow of water to various irrigation zones in a system. They typically consist of a handle and a series of keys or levers that can be inserted into the valve body to open or close the valve.

Tips for Using and Maintaining Irrigation Valve Keys
To get the most out of your irrigation valve keys, follow these tips:
- Regular maintenance: Clean and inspect the valve keys regularly to ensure they're functioning properly.
- Adjust slowly: When making adjustments, turn the valve keys slowly to avoid over- or under-correcting.
- Use the right tools: Invest in a good quality key set to avoid damaging the valve body.
- Consult the manual: Take the time to read and understand the manual that comes with your irrigation system.
